REDEMPTION OF NOTES

The Issuer implemented and executed a ZAR4,000,000,000 Residential 
Mortgage Backed Securities Programme under a programme memorandum 
issued by it on or about 20 December 2011 (“Programme Memorandum”).

Pursuant to Condition 7.3.1 of the Terms and Conditions set out in 
the Programme Memorandum, the Issuer hereby gives notice that the 
following notes will be redeemed on 19 October 2015 at the face 
value thereof:

  - the ZAR273,000,000 Class A1 Secured Floating Rate Notes
    under stock code AHF1A1;
  - ZAR13,200,000 Class B1 Secured Floating Rate Notes under
    stock code AHF1B1; and
  - ZAR13,800,000 Class C1 Secured Floating Rate Notes under
    stock code AHF1C1.

Last Day to Register                Thursday, 8 October 2015
Books Closed from                     Friday, 9 October 2015
Payment Date                         Monday, 19 October 2015
